Aiming Higher: Authentic Christian leadership in 21st Century schools
Thursday 5th - Friday 6th February 2009
Coton House, Rugby, Warwickshire
A conference for all in school leadership. Organised by an independent group of Christian Head Teachers and supported by ACT (Association of Christian Teachers), The Stapleford Centre and TISCA (The Independent Schools Christian Alliance).
